The Generalitat Valenciana assumes the Torrevieja Hospital without clearing the cost of the reversion

This Friday, October 15. As of Saturday the 16th, health care in these centers will be in the hands directly of the Ministry of Health after 15 years.

One year after the announcement, the only thing completely clear is that in this time the relations between the Generalitat Valenciana and the largest autonomous operator of sanitary concessions have deteriorated profoundly. And everything points to a new and prolonged legal war between the company and the Valencian Public Health, as already happened with the reversal of the La Ribera health department.

A legal battle that the company will maintain based on the lack of economic reports that reflect what the real cost of the reversion will be. This Thursday, Ribera insisted on an argument that a Supreme Court ruling picked up this summer and that the Generalitat Valenciana’s own Intervention endorsed when evaluating a few weeks ago the project of the Decree that regulates the effects of the extinction of the management contract of public service by concession of the Department of Health of Torrevieja, in terms of personnel. In it he warned that the documents presented “may not have a good fit in the” strict “subordination to compliance with the requirements of the principles of budgetary stability and financial sustainability referred to in article 7.3 of LO 2/2012”.

That report also recommended “incorporating into it a study or detail in which the concepts and budget items of Chapter II are specified that will make it possible to compensate for the increase in spending in Chapter I.” In other words, the cut in current expenses was going to be used to offset the increase in expenses for the payment of payroll to employees, which will also increase the 1,254 workers, with the creation of 615 more jobs.

The current manager of the Torrevieja department dependent on Ribera, José David Zafrilla, stressed this Thursday that the reversion that “will be made effective in breach of the Stability Law, according to the General Intervention of the Generalitat itself, due to the lack of economic reports on the cost that it will entail direct management and that justify the reversal process”.

The numbers

A report from the Audit Office indicated that Torrevieja is 30% more efficient than the rest of the public hospitals in the Valencian Community, which translates into savings of 45 million euros per year. In addition, the document highlights that this economic efficiency is linked to the achievement of health objectives established in the management agreements.

The company also recalled that according to data from the Ministry itself, Torrevieja is the department with the lowest average surgical delay. Torrevieja patients wait a month and a half less than those of other public hospitals, according to official data for the month of September 2021.

Likewise, users of the Torrevieja health department have an average of 30 days to obtain a first consultation with a specialist doctor, well below the average for the Valencian Community. In addition, according to the Health studies themselves, the degree of satisfaction is above the average for health departments.

Zafrilla considered that “the experience of previous reversals, specifically that of the Hospital de La Ribera, has turned out to be a real failure, with the worsening of the service offered to patients, the increase in waiting lists, the deterioration of infrastructures and the bad working environment. In this way, the Generalitat Valenciana breaks the basic rules of collaboration between companies and the Administration, and transfers the idea that it does not matter how things are done; whether it is done well or badly, the result is the same, which puts the quality of the health service provided to citizens at risk”.

He also assured that the strategic plan that had been prepared for the area for the coming years will be delivered to the Administration so that it can be implemented if the Generalitat so decides. Ribera planned to allocate 40 million euros to it.

The arrival of this D-day has also led to an escalation in the crossing of statements. If the Ministry of Health ensures that the company has refused by all means to provide information on the services and that the TSJ has so far rejected the measures to stop the reversal, Ribera has gone to the Civil Guard to report the theft of its computer source code from a computer belonging to the commissioner of the Ministry of Health.

After the reversion, Ribera will maintain precisely the department of Denia and that of Elche-Vinalopó. In addition, Sanitas manages the one in Manises. The intention of the Government of the Botànic is not to renew any of these concessions, which the PP launched in its day.
